The UAE government's overstay fine waiver program for visa violators ends on March 31, 2026. Overstayers must pay fines starting at AED 50 per day and face potential entry bans if they fail to exit or regularize their status.

The UAE National Centre of Meteorology forecasts unstable weather with heavy rain and thunderstorms across all seven emirates starting April 1. The storm system will bring winds exceeding 50 km/h and potential flash flooding in low-lying areas of Dubai and Sharjah.
